Jmeter-循环控制器+事务控制器,实现循环读取csv文件中的参数

前提:

1、使用jmeter进行接口自动化设计,设计方式为每一个接口作为一个线程组,所有相关的用例均放在该线程组下

2、如:某查询接口,想要实现特殊字符循环读取,和长度边界值循环读取的用例

 

实现思路:

1、存在2个csv文件,分别为特殊字符和长度边界值的样例

2、jmeter中使用循环控制器+事务控制器,去实现2个事务的用例

3、关键点是设置的csv配置文件(详见具体内容)

 

具体内容:

第一步:新增循环控制器,且设置循环次数为1

Jmeter-循环控制器+事务控制器,实现循环读取csv文件中的参数

 

 

第二步:新增事务控制器,为需要实现的测试用例

Jmeter-循环控制器+事务控制器,实现循环读取csv文件中的参数

 

 第三步:设置循环控制器,且设置循环次数为你csv文件中的输入内容(即你想要他读取多少行csv文件中的内容)

Jmeter-循环控制器+事务控制器,实现循环读取csv文件中的参数

 

第四步**:设置csv文件,一定要设置Recycle为True,即若上级循环次数设置为无数的情况下,会一直循环下去,即受控于上级循环控制器

Jmeter-循环控制器+事务控制器,实现循环读取csv文件中的参数

 

 

 第五步:事务控制器,具体脚本实现即可

 

注意:

若前面的csv配置,Recycle设置为False,Stop设置为True。那么在勾选事务控制器合并的情况下,执行,会出现无法显示的情况

Jmeter-循环控制器+事务控制器,实现循环读取csv文件中的参数

上一篇:437. 路径总和 III


下一篇:BUUCTF-Crypto【21-40T】loading……